Transaction 95b13781ddb8337e31f21b95c537affd02ce985be322292b85e204f4aff462bc
1 Input
2 Outputs
- 95b13781ddb8337e31f21b95c537affd02ce985be322292b85e204f4aff462bc:0
- 95b13781ddb8337e31f21b95c537affd02ce985be322292b85e204f4aff462bc:1
value 21159167
address 1KXnULPwZEwXeaBWhwwgTPP1Q43UTgNRf4
value 32400483
address 12ByyL2tJ1bzNqiG3huFD5fRhHpqmkAJ9x